In the fast-paced world of cryptocurrency trading, using a Binance trading bot can be a game-changer. These automated trading tools help traders make informed decisions and execute trades at lightning speed. However, one crucial aspect that often goes unnoticed is the Binance trading bot fees. In this article, we will delve into the various fees associated with using a Binance trading bot and help you understand the costs and benefits involved.
Firstly, let's clarify what Binance trading bot fees are. Binance trading bot fees refer to the charges imposed by Binance, the world's leading cryptocurrency exchange, for using their trading bot services. These fees are essential for maintaining the platform's operations and ensuring a smooth trading experience for all users.
One of the primary Binance trading bot fees is the transaction fee. When you use a Binance trading bot, every trade executed will incur a transaction fee. This fee is a small percentage of the total trade value and is charged by Binance to process the transaction. The transaction fee for Binance trading bot fees varies depending on the trading pair and the trading volume. Generally, the fee ranges from 0.1% to 0.2% of the trade value.
Another fee to consider is the subscription fee. Many Binance trading bot services require users to pay a subscription fee to access their features and functionalities. This fee is usually charged on a monthly or yearly basis and can vary depending on the bot provider. The subscription fee is essential for the bot provider to maintain and update their platform, ensuring that users have access to the latest features and improvements.
In addition to the transaction and subscription fees, there may be other Binance trading bot fees to consider. For instance, some bots may charge a deposit fee when you transfer funds to their platform. Similarly, there could be withdrawal fees when you withdraw your earnings from the bot. These fees are not specific to Binance and are common across various trading platforms.
Now that we understand the various Binance trading bot fees, let's discuss the benefits of using a Binance trading bot. Firstly, a Binance trading bot allows you to trade 24/7, taking advantage of market opportunities that you may not be able to monitor manually. This means that you can earn profits even when you are not actively monitoring the market.
Secondly, Binance trading bots can execute trades at lightning speed, ensuring that you are always one step ahead of the market. This speed is crucial in volatile markets, where prices can change rapidly, and missing out on a profitable trade can be costly.
Moreover, Binance trading bots can help reduce emotions and biases that often lead to poor trading decisions. By following predefined rules and strategies, these bots can help you maintain discipline and stick to your trading plan.
However, it is important to note that while Binance trading bots offer numerous benefits, they are not foolproof. The success of a Binance trading bot depends on various factors, including the quality of the trading strategy, market conditions, and the fees associated with using the bot.
In conclusion, Binance trading bot fees are an essential aspect of using these automated trading tools. Understanding the costs involved can help you make informed decisions and choose the right Binance trading bot for your needs. While the fees may seem daunting at first, the benefits of using a Binance trading bot, such as 24/7 trading, rapid execution, and reduced emotions, can outweigh the costs in the long run. So, before diving into the world of Binance trading bots, make sure to research and compare the fees and benefits of different bot providers to find the best fit for your trading strategy.
